Worth a return trip! Downtown Roswell is charming with its "alien-meets-kitsch" motif, but the El Toro Bravo stands out because it doesn't bother with the "alien" part. And it probably doesn't consider its bullfighter art "kitsch," either.
The decor is worn but warm, with a timelessness that makes it hard to remember that JFK is dead and so are half the Beatles. The staff is friendly without being intrusive, slyly refilling drinks and whisking away empty plates without interrupting conversation.
And the food is good. The menu offers the usual combinations of enchiladas, tacos and other Mexican staples, but it also offers a few twists. Sopapias, usually sprinkled with sugar and served for desset, pops up as a main dish -- minus the sugar and stuffed with beef. One dish offers pork "cheek meat," which is apparently considered a delicacy, and there are several variations on enchildas.
How good is this place? I picked "Incredible" though I don't consider it BEST Mexican food I've ever had. But it is worth a stop.
And afterward, go around the corner to the Mexican bakery that may or may not be affiliated with El Toro Bravo. You'll discover a whole new world of sweets. [16 Jul 2003 14:03:52]
